Subject[PATCH 24/57] libbeauty: Add a generator for x86's IRQ vectors -> strings
Date
From: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o <acme@redhat.com>

We'll wire this up with the 'vector' arg in irq_vectors:*, etc:

Just run it straight away and check what it produces:

$ tools/perf/trace/beauty/tracepoints/x86_irq_vectors.sh
static const char *x86_irq_vectors[] = {
[0x02] = "NMI",
[0x12] = "MCE",
[0x20] = "IRQ_MOVE_CLEANUP",
[0x80] = "IA32_SYSCALL",
[0xec] = "LOCAL_TIMER",
[0xed] = "HYPERV_STIMER0",
[0xee] = "HYPERV_REENLIGHTENMENT",
[0xef] = "MANAGED_IRQ_SHUTDOWN",
[0xf0] = "POSTED_INTR_NESTED",
[0xf1] = "POSTED_INTR_WAKEUP",
[0xf2] = "POSTED_INTR",
[0xf3] = "HYPERVISOR_CALLBACK",
[0xf4] = "DEFERRED_ERROR",
[0xf6] = "IRQ_WORK",
[0xf7] = "X86_PLATFORM_IPI",
[0xf8] = "REBOOT",
[0xf9] = "THRESHOLD_APIC",
[0xfa] = "THERMAL_APIC",
[0xfb] = "CALL_FUNCTION_SINGLE",
[0xfc] = "CALL_FUNCTION",
[0xfd] = "RESCHEDULE",
[0xfe] = "ERROR_APIC",
[0xff] = "SPURIOUS_APIC",
};
$

+++ b/tools/perf/trace/beauty/tracepoints/x86_irq_vectors.sh
@@ -0,0 +1,27 @@
+#!/bin/sh
+# SPDX-License-Identifier: LGPL-2.1
+# (C) 2019,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o <acme@redhat.com>
+
+if [ $# -ne 1 ] ; then
+ arch_x86_header_dir=tools/arch/x86/include/asm/
+else
+ arch_x86_header_dir=$1
+fi
+
+x86_irq_vectors=${arch_x86_header_dir}/irq_vectors.h
+
+# FIRST_EXTERNAL_VECTOR is not that useful, find what is its number
+# and then replace whatever is using it and that is useful, which at
+# the time of writing of this script was: IRQ_MOVE_CLEANUP_VECTOR.
+
+first_external_regex='^#define[[:space:]]+FIRST_EXTERNAL_VECTOR[[:space:]]+(0x[[:xdigit:]]+)$'
+first_external_vector=$(egrep ${first_external_regex} ${x86_irq_vectors} | sed -r "s/${first_external_regex}/\1/g")
+
+printf "static const char *x86_irq_vectors[] = {\n"
+regex='^#define[[:space:]]+([[:alnum:]_]+)_VECTOR[[:space:]]+(0x[[:xdigit:]]+)$'
+sed -r "s/FIRST_EXTERNAL_VECTOR/${first_external_vector}/g" ${x86_irq_vectors} | \
+egrep ${regex} | \
+ sed -r "s/${regex}/\2 \1/g" | sort -n | \
+ xargs printf "\t[%s] = \"%s\",\n"
+printf "};\n\n"
+
